They also have a task while in the regulation of secretion of a number of hormones. By way of example, dopamine inhibits prolactin secretion, norepinephrine stimulates gonadotropin-releasing hormone secretion, and epinephrine inhibits insulin secretion through the beta cells in the islets of Langerhans in the pancreas.

The adrenomedullary hormonal and sympathetic noradrenergic systems, two of the most powerful and quickly-acting of the human body’s “worry” devices, use the catecholamines EPI and NE as the most crucial effector biochemicals, and NE and DA are classical central neurotransmitters that participate importantly in motion, attention, memory, mood, and responses to stressors. Catecholaminergic systems provide models for three ways by which the body regulates the internal atmosphere, by using neurotransmitters, hormones, and autocrine/paracrine aspects. Excerpt Dopamine, norepinephrine, and epinephrine are physiologically Energetic molecules often called catecholamines. Catecholamines act both of those as neurotransmitters and hormones important to the upkeep of homeostasis in the autonomic nervous method. Physiologic ideas of catecholamines have numerous purposes in pharmacology.
